Understanding Choking Dangers in Children
What prevail Choking Hazards?
Children are naturally interested and often tend to discover their environment by placing points in their mouths. Common choking dangers First Aid Course Port Macquarie consist of:
- Food Items: Grapes, nuts, popcorn, hot dogs, and difficult candies. Small Objects: Coins, buttons, tiny toys, or any type of item that can fit through a bathroom tissue roll. Household Items: Balloons and plastic bags.
Why are Kid Prone to Choking?
Young youngsters have actually smaller sized air passages contrasted to grownups. Their all-natural inclination to discover with their mouths boosts the danger of inhaling foreign things or food. Age-specific behaviors-- such as running while consuming-- also add to this danger.
